Streamable
, Writeable
, ToXContent
, ToXContentObject
CreateIndexResponse
, OpenIndexResponse
, RolloverResponse
public abstract class ShardsAcknowledgedResponse extends AcknowledgedResponse
ToXContent.DelegatingMapParams, ToXContent.MapParams, ToXContent.Params
TransportResponse.Empty
Writeable.Reader<V>, Writeable.Writer<V>
EMPTY_PARAMS
Modifier | Constructor | Description |
---|---|---|
protected |
ShardsAcknowledgedResponse() |
|
protected |
ShardsAcknowledgedResponse(boolean acknowledged,
boolean shardsAcknowledged) |
Modifier and Type | Method | Description |
---|---|---|
protected void |
addCustomFields(XContentBuilder builder,
ToXContent.Params params) |
|
protected static <T extends ShardsAcknowledgedResponse> |
declareAcknowledgedAndShardsAcknowledgedFields(ConstructingObjectParser<T,java.lang.Void> objectParser) |
|
boolean |
equals(java.lang.Object o) |
|
int |
hashCode() |
|
boolean |
isShardsAcknowledged() |
Returns true if the requisite number of shards were started before
returning from the index creation operation.
|
protected void |
readShardsAcknowledged(StreamInput in) |
|
protected void |
writeShardsAcknowledged(StreamOutput out) |
declareAcknowledgedField, isAcknowledged, readAcknowledged, toXContent, writeAcknowledged
readFrom, writeTo
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ait
isFragment
remoteAddress, remoteAddress
protected ShardsAcknowledgedResponse()
protected ShardsAcknowledgedResponse(boolean acknowledged, boolean shardsAcknowledged)
protected static <T extends ShardsAcknowledgedResponse> void declareAcknowledgedAndShardsAcknowledgedFields(ConstructingObjectParser<T,java.lang.Void> objectParser)
public boolean isShardsAcknowledged()
AcknowledgedResponse.isAcknowledged()
is false, then this also returns false.protected void readShardsAcknowledged(StreamInput in) throws java.io.IOException
java.io.IOException
protected void writeShardsAcknowledged(StreamOutput out) throws java.io.IOException
java.io.IOException
protected void addCustomFields(XContentBuilder builder, ToXContent.Params params) throws java.io.IOException
addCustomFields
in class AcknowledgedResponse
java.io.IOException
public boolean equals(java.lang.Object o)
equals
in class AcknowledgedResponse
public int hashCode()
hashCode
in class AcknowledgedResponse